Fast Facts – Adolescent Obesity
The Prevalence of Adolescent Obesity The U.S. obesity rate among adolescents aged 12 to 19 years old has risen to 20%, compared to 11% in 1988-1994.2 Disparities exist based on race and geographic location.
Fast Facts – Obesity and Cancer
The chronic and life-threatening diseases of obesity and cancer have a complex relationship. Individuals with obesity are more likely to develop specific types of cancer. Every year about 5% of new cancer cases in men and 10% in women are attributable to excess body weight.
